One of my users asked how their supervisor could be notified when they're added to a project, to which I responded that was built into Workfront's notification settings. However, when looking in the "miscellaneous" notifications for that manager (and all users) I can no longer find any settings related to people on their team. Has anybody else noticed this?

Under the Information about Projects I'm On, there's a notification called 'Project User Add to Project User' (I'm added to a project). That sounds like what you're looking for. Or perhaps 'Project User Add to Resource Owner' (one of my people is added to a project) under Miscellaneous Information. If the user doesn't see these, they may be turned off at a global level, or if they're unlocked for group access, the user's Group just may have it off.
